2. Bonuses, Welcome Offers and Wagering Requirements

Bonuses are the first thing that catches the eye, but the fine print decides whether they’re actually valuable. A typical welcome package might advertise “$1,000 + 200 free spins”, yet the attached wagering requirement could be 40x the bonus amount, turning a seemingly huge offer into a long‑term commitment.

Here’s what to look for in a bonus:

  • Low wagering requirements – 20x or less is generally player‑friendly.
  • Clear expiry dates – Some bonuses disappear after 7 days; others last a month.
  • Game contribution rates – Slots often count 100%, while table games may count only 10%.
  • Maximum cash‑out limits – Ensure the cap isn’t lower than what you aim to win.

Remember, a massive “welcome bonus” isn’t always the best deal if you can’t meet the wagering terms without playing games you don’t enjoy.

3. Payment Methods, Deposit Speed and Withdrawal Payouts

Australian players favour payment methods that are quick, secure, and familiar. Credit cards, POLi, BPAY, and popular e‑wallets like PayPal and Neteller dominate the market. Crypto is still a fringe option and not widely supported by the most reputable licences.

When comparing deposit and withdrawal speeds, keep these benchmarks in mind:

  • Instant deposits – Most e‑wallets and POLi process within seconds.
  • Withdrawal speed – “Instant payouts” usually refer to e‑wallets; bank transfers may take 2–5 business days.
  • Fees – Look for casinos that waive fees for AUD transactions.

A solid “best online casino” will let you move money in and out with minimal friction, and will display the expected processing time up front.

4. Registration, Verification and Security Measures

Signing up should be straightforward: email, password, and a quick verification step. Most reputable sites require KYC (Know Your Customer) documents – usually a driver’s licence and a proof of address – before the first withdrawal. This process protects you from fraud and complies with anti‑money‑laundering regulations.

Security isn’t just about paperwork. Look for these technical safeguards:

  • SSL encryption (HTTPS) for all data transmission.
  • Two‑factor authentication (2FA) for account login.
  • Regular audits by independent testing agencies such as eCOGRA.

When a casino is transparent about its verification timeline – often 24‑48 hours after document submission – it’s a strong sign of a trustworthy operator.

7. Customer Support and Responsible Gambling Tools

Even the best‑designed casino can run into hiccups – a delayed withdrawal, a stuck bonus, or a login issue. Reliable customer support is therefore non‑negotiable. Aim for operators that provide 24/7 live chat, email, and a phone line that rings within Australia’s business hours.

Responsible gambling tools also matter. Look for features such as deposit limits, session timers, self‑exclusion options, and links to Australian responsible gambling helplines. A casino that promotes safe play demonstrates a long‑term commitment to its players.
